- (British English) a male pig that has been castrated (= had part of its sex organs removed) and is kept for its meat compare boar, sow2Topics Animalsc2
Word Originlate Old English hogg, hocg, perhaps of Celtic origin and related to Welsh hwch and Cornish hoch ‘pig, sow’.
